Embracing Technology for Enhanced Efficiency
Technology is revolutionizing the commercial real estate industry. From virtual property tours to data analytics tools, technology is enhancing operational efficiency, streamlining processes, and providing valuable insights to industry professionals. The adoption of proptech solutions is enabling smoother transactions, improved tenant experiences, and optimized property management practices.

Shift Towards Sustainable Development
Sustainability has emerged as a key driver in the commercial real estate market. Investors and developers are increasingly focusing on sustainable practices, green buildings, and energy-efficient designs. The integration of environmentally-friendly features not only aligns with corporate social responsibility goals but also enhances the appeal of properties to environmentally-conscious tenants.

Flexibility in Space Utilization
The concept of flexible workspaces has gained significant traction in the commercial real estate sector. With the rise of remote working and the gig economy, businesses are seeking adaptable spaces that cater to evolving work patterns. Co-working spaces, agile office designs, and hybrid models are reshaping traditional office layouts to accommodate diverse tenant requirements.

Urban Revitalization Projects
Urban revitalization initiatives are revitalizing city landscapes and driving investment opportunities in commercial real estate. Redevelopment projects, mixed-use developments, and urban regeneration schemes are transforming neglected areas into vibrant hubs for commercial activities. By repurposing underutilized spaces, these projects are reinvigorating urban centers and unlocking the potential for economic growth.
